Mission
Please note that this role is initially a one-year contract through our payroll partner. We view this as a growth opportunity; based on your performance and our evolving business needs, we will explore options for extension or a transition to a permanent role.
Be a strategic partner to the business leader ( hiring manager) and the people leader (HR director or HRBP)
Advise hiring managers on role definition, ideal candidate profiles, and job briefings, particularly for strategic, complex, or newly created roles.
Co-create and implement local recruitment and employer branding strategies with the TA Manager
Guide leaders on assessment approaches, and sourcing strategies, especially for hard-to-fill roles.
Support in processes when legal, market, or volume-specific contexts require it.
Ensure DE&I principles are embedded from the start
Ensure all recruitment activities are inclusive, fair, and consistent with Decathlon’s values, DE&I commitments, and hiring principles
Ensure use of global frameworks and templates
Use the Applicant Tracking System to track requisitions, feedback, and hiring stages.
Coordinate structured interviews and assessments using validated, objective evaluation methods.
Lead or contribute to offer preparation and onboarding coordination as needed.
Support early-career talent initiatives and school relations in the absence of a campus lead.
Maintain and activate talent pools for recurring or strategic roles to ensure future readiness.
Monitor sourcing effectiveness and proactively identify actions to close talent gaps.
Own the quality of the candidate experience across the entire process, ensuring transparency, communication, and timely feedback for every candidate.
Regularly track, collect qualitative data and communicate to relevant stakeholders on global and local KPIs to evaluate progress and identify areas for improvement
Act as talent ambassador and catalyst for continuous improvement
Contribute to operational workforce planning and recruitment prioritization at country or branch level.
Partner with external vendors (e.g., agencies) to ensure alignment, quality, and values fit.
Represent Decathlon’s talent culture internally and externally - sharing best practices, co-creating improvements, and contributing to our reputation as an inclusive, human-centered employer.
